FORMAT
QBA regulations (and, where applicable, the club’s tournament regulations) apply. Red masterpoints awarded for each match won or drawn, plus outright awards to the top third of the field. Red, Blue and Green systems and Brown Sticker conventions and treatments allowed. Each pair must have two systemically identical ABF system cards at the start of each round. Random first round draw.

NEED A PARTNER OR TEAMMATES?
The MyABF on-line partnership desk used for this event allows you to advertise you are looking for a partner or teammates. This can be done privately (so only the tournament organisers know who you are) or publicly (all players can see your name/s). If players are listed as looking for partner/teammates, you can also see that and click on their names to contact them by email. You can withdraw from the partnership desk at any time.
